
If you’re one of the few million people currently eating, sleeping and dreaming about Pikachu and pals following the launch of Pokémon X & Y on Nintendo 3DS, you’ll very likely be wanting something equally poké-themed to listen to while commuting, taking a shower or during especially dull lectures when you can’t get away with playing the game itself.
Well good news! Nintendo, seemingly not content with releasing a special edition album of its 8-bit retro theme songs, has just made the soundtrack to its insanely successful Pokémon X & Y available on iTunes.
That’s right, boys and girls, every track from the game’s epic title-screen music to the whimsically old-school “Cycling” chiptune track can be found on the Pokémon X & Pokémon Y: Super Music Collection over on Apple’s music store. With 212 tracks in total, even if you’re not interested in downloading the lot (and, really, that would be a dizzying amount of poké pop in one go), there’s sure to be something to take your fancy.
According to Game Informer, Nintendo will also be releasing the following Pokémon soundtracks sometime in 2014, though we can’t imagine they’ll be quite as impressive as the current offerings:
Pokémon Fire Red and Pokémon Leaf Green
Pokémon Heart Gold and Pokémon Soul Silver
Pokémon Ruby and Pokémon Sapphire
Pokémon Diamond and Pokémon Pearl
Pokémon Black and Pokémon White
Pokémon Black 2 and Pokémon White 2
It’s not exactly something you’d want to entertain dinner guests or a date with any time soon, but the quality of the recordings is surprisingly good, and fans of the series will no doubt love listening to the tunes that accompany what is no doubt already one of their favourites games.
